SELEUKID EMPIRE. Antiochos III 'the Great'. 222-187 BC. AR Tetradrachm (30mm, 16.74 g, 1h). Antioch on the Orontes mint. Struck circa 204-197 BC. Diademed head right / Apollo, testing arrow and resting hand on grounded bow, seated left on omphalos; monogram to outer left. SC 1044.1; Le Rider, Antioche, Series III, 20–22 (obv. die A3); HGC 9, 447u. Some roughness, die break and delamination on obverse. Good VF. High relief portrait.
